Handover: the TilePrime prefetcher now caches tiles two zoom levels ahead, keyed by viewport heading. Eviction runs every 90 seconds; don't lower that without checking the Marwick CDN quota. The fallback path in fetch_queue.rs is fragile — touch carefully. Questions about the prediction heuristics should go to the current owner, named below.

approver of kaweg-tagug = Druwyn Casath

## Step 4: Enable the compiled template cache

Version 5 of Quillforge precompiles templates at startup rather than parsing per request, which is where most of the rendering speedup comes from. Plugins that register custom tags must do so before the cache warms, or their tags render as literals. Register in your plugin's `init` hook, then verify against the renderer's default configuration, shown below.

service settings:
[istael]
team = gilath
access_code = ac_468cdf
owner = casdor.gilox
host = istael.kelviforge.internal
port = 5432
peer = quenwyn.braskworks.corp
salt = 6678df32
pin = 7400

As part of the review of Reportsmith's export pipeline, ownership of the sort-stability workstream is changing hands. Background: the builder's multi-column sort was not stable across pagination, which meant exported audit reports could list rows in differing orders between runs — a concern flagged during the Quarrow security assessment. The fix replaces the comparator with a stable merge sort and adds regression tests. All future questions, approvals, and audit queries on this area should be directed to the individual named below.

approver of hahaf-hahaf = Druion Druius Kasax Eliox

Subject: Handover — Fabrikit on-call

Hey! Quick handover notes. Fabrikit (our test-data factory lib) had a flaky seed generator this week — if builds fail on the Norwick suite, just bump the seed cache and rerun. Docs live on the Lantermill wiki under "Fabrikit basics," which new folks should skim first. Nothing else burning. If anything weird pops up overnight, ping the library owner directly.

billing contact of bafog-bawip = fraael@lumicworks.corp